Vyacheslav Alatyrsky's painting "Captive" is a surrealist composition, full of enigmatic imagery and symbolism, in which the artist explores themes of imprisonment, freedom, dreams, and the relationships between different worlds. Using a vibrant yet muted color palette and a realistic technique with elements of fantasy, he creates an atmosphere of dreaminess, irony, and a certain anxiety, characteristic of a world where reality and fiction intertwine, and the boundaries between different dimensions become blurred. This is not simply an image of a cat and an aquarium, but a visual parable about freedom, the desire for it, and the importance of appreciating every moment of life, even when imprisoned.

The painting centers on a ginger cat standing on a windowsill, peering intently into the aquarium. His wary and curious pose expresses an interest in what's happening within. The cat seems to symbolize freedom, independence, and a thirst for adventure, eagerly peering into a world inaccessible to him. The painting's defining feature is the aquarium containing the mermaid. The mermaid seems to symbolize imprisonment, limitation, and the loss of freedom. Her sad face and upward gaze express a longing for the boundless expanse of the ocean and a yearning for freedom. The aquarium seems to be a cage, depriving the mermaid of the opportunity to live a full life and realize her dreams.

The contrast between the cat and the mermaid creates a sense of tension and disharmony. The cat, free, watches the mermaid with curiosity, not understanding her melancholy and suffering. The mermaid, imprisoned in the aquarium, looks with envy at the cat, who dreams of escaping and experiencing freedom.

In the background of the painting, beyond the window, one can see a seascape with its mountains and sea, creating a sense of spaciousness.

The artist uses a technique of realism with elements of surrealism and symbolism, focusing on conveying the emotional state of the characters and creating an overall impression of dreaminess, anxiety, and hope. Muted colors, clear lines, and smooth transitions create the feeling of an artificial world where reality and fantasy, freedom and confinement, coexist.

Overall, the painting's subject matter conveys a sense of sadness, melancholy, and a yearning for freedom. It seems to invite the viewer to reflect on the value of freedom, the need to preserve it, and the importance of helping those deprived of it.
